What Is the Firmness of Helix Mattresses?

The Helix mattresses come in a variety of hardness choices, with the softer being moderately soft and the firmest being fairly firm. The Helix Sunset is on the lower end of the scale; we evaluated it with a score that was 5.5 /10 on the scale of firmness. (A 6.5/10 would be the industry standard for moderate firmness.) The Helix Midnight is next, and we gave it a score of 6/10 which means that it’s less firm than average. It’s softer than the Helix Midnight as well as the Helix Dusk sit somewhere in the middle of the spectrum. Both mattresses have a score of 7/10, which is slightly firmer than normal. Helix Twilight and the Helix Twilight as well as the Helix Dawn are at the firmer side of the spectrum with each receiving a 7.5/10 score (firmer than average).

It’s crucial to keep in mind that the degree of firmness is a individual preference. If you’re looking for the firmness, you could rate these mattresses differently depending on your body weight and your personal preferences. Heavier persons, for example might find them more firm because they are able to press deeper into the mattress and get to the support layers. Meanwhile, lighter people may find that these mattresses are softer since they are higher on the comfort level of each bed(s).

Helix Mattresses Construction


As far as construction is concerned, each of Helix mattresses are constructed in the same way. Helix mattresses are constructed in the same way. They have the same cover and the foam comfort layers are layered above individual the coils to support them.

All Helix mattresses, and in particular, have A SoftTouch Design cover that is elastic, soft, and breathable. This design allows air to flow freely across the top of the mattress. Additionally, every Helix model is equipped with an additional layer of support made of individually wrapped coils that are stacked over a high-density base foam which provides the mattress with it’s overall design and strength.

The similarities end there for the most part. The foam layers that provide comfort differ in their size, stiffness, layout, and types of foam. Other materials are offered on certain versions. Let’s take a closer look!.

Helix Sunset

Its cushion of comfort is comprised of pressure-reducing Memory Plus Foam, which offers the slower-moving feel of memory foam that it is renowned for. A layer of transition made up comprised of Helix Dynamic foam, a latex-foam replacement that’s more firm, bouncier and more supporting, sits underneath the Memory Plus Foam.

Helix Moonlight

The Helix Sunset’s comfort layer is comprised of Memory Plus Foam, the Helix Midnight’s comfort layer and the transition layer are made from the Helix Dynamic Foam. It is a different latex-foam alternative with multiple layers of this dynamic foam gives it a buoyant feeling when compared to that of the Helix Sunset.

Helix Midnight

Memory Plus Foam is the main comfort layer in the Helix Midnight, and it offers pressure reduction as well as body shaping. A layer of transitional high-quality polyfoam is placed underneath the Memory Plus Foam. This layer is quite flexible, meaning that the mattress in general responds to pressure more quickly.

Helix Dusk

The Helix Dusk’s primary comfort layer is constructed of Helix Dynamic Foam, a latex-foam substitute that’s bouncy and responsive. It’s a layer comprised of Memory Plus Foam sits beneath this layer. (Think of Dusk’s design as similar to the one of that of the Helix Sunset, but reversed.) Helix Dynamic Foam has been layered on top of Memory Plus Foam to create a bouncy, responsive surface, while Memory Plus Foam helps relieve pressure as sleepers sink into the mattress.

Helix Twilight

Helix Twilight, like the Helix Twilight, like the Helix Midnight, has a slow-moving Memory Plus Foam layer above the dense, high-quality polyfoam layer that acts as a transition. This Memory Plus Foam adds some comfort, but don’t be taken in by the appearance: this is a mattress that is firm with very only a little bounce.

Helix Dawn

Then, last but not least The Helix Dawn comes with a Helix dynamic foam comfort layer layered over a dense, high-grade polyfoam transition layer. This combination produces an extremely firm, bouncey, and comfortable sleep surface with very little give.

Motion Transfer

Based on our testing that some mattresses outperform other models when it comes to minimizing disturbances over the mattress’s surface. It was found that the Helix Sunset, Midnight, and Twilight provided the best motion-seclusion. It’s due to the slower-moving memory foam close to the top of each of these models, it does great job at absorption of motion. These are the best mattresses for couples available on the market.
